It appears to be only one half a mile from arrival gate to Emerald Beach. Is it worth the time, hassle and money to secure a cab for two adults and a 13 year old, which I assume would be about $30 bucks? I can't remember is there is a sidewalk along the road, obviously pulling luggage along the beach would not work.

We walked it last week with a child. Took less than 10 min, good sidewalk. I would recommend, much easier than the hassle of taxi.
